Strong second-half display secures another win for in-form Bath against battling Leeds Beckett in BUCS Super Rugby

A dominant second-half display saw the University of Bath men’s 1st XV win 37-19 at Leeds Beckett to continue their impressive start to the 2024-25 BUCS Super Rugby season.

The visitors got off to a slow start in Yorkshire, conceding a converted try inside the opening two minutes, but they quickly replied in kind through Will Keylock and Will Roue before debutant Freddy Rossigneux touched down to put Bath 12-7 up.

Back came Leeds with a second converted try to lead 14-12 at the break but a Claudius Wheeler try restored Bath’s advantage in the 46th minute and Roue added the extras.

A second try from Keylock stretched Bath’s lead to 10 points but battling Beckett halved the deficit with a try of their own.

Two Roue penalties settled any Bath nerves and they wrapped up the points with a fifth try from Kit Evans, Roue’s conversion completing the scoring.
